Money management can become complicated when you live outside the country: accounts opened in several countries, different commissions, bills to pay in Romania or frequent transfers to the family remaining in the country. Thus, digital banking solutions are gaining more and more ground, especially among Romanians in the diaspora.
BT Pay, the banking application of Banca Transilvania, allows Romanians abroad to open an account 100% online and manage their money directly from their phone, regardless of the country in which they are located.
The application offers access to accounts and virtual cards in lei, euros or dollars, currency exchange directly in the application, bill payments from Romania, fast money transfers, savings options, as well as travel insurance.
An important advantage for those in the diaspora is the absence of account and card opening and administration fees. The physical card can be delivered free of charge in several European countries (Italy, Spain, Germany, Great Britain and the Republic of Moldova), and in other situations it can be picked up in Romania, from a unit of Banca Transilvania.
Dedicated solutions for Romanians in Italy
For Romanians settled in Italy, Banca Transilvania launched BT Pay Italia, a version of the application adapted to the local market. It provides Italian IBAN so that income earned in Italy can be cashed directly into the account without cashing commission.
BT is the only Romanian bank present in Italy, with a dedicated branch in Rome, active for over 12 years.
Residents of Italy can open their account using Romanian or Italian documents, and the physical card is delivered free of charge anywhere in Italy. They also benefit from 5 free withdrawals per month, at any ATM in Italy or abroad.
